找到关于数据结构的1861 篇文章

移除频率不是2的幂的字符后,通过排序字符来修改字符串

Aishwarya Mani Tripathi
更新于 2023年9月8日 12:26:07

46 次查看

修改字符串,在移除频率不是2的幂的字符后对剩余字符进行词典序排序,是计算机编程领域,尤其是在竞赛编程中一个常见的问题。这个问题需要将一个字符串作为输入,通过移除频率不是2的幂的字符,然后将剩余字符按字典序递增排序来修改它。在本教程中,我们将使用C++编程语言提供此问题的详细解决方案。我们将首先更详细地讨论问题陈述,探讨……阅读更多

通过用与字符距离等于其频率的字母替换字符来修改字符串

Aishwarya Mani Tripathi
更新于 2023年9月8日 12:36:00

113 次查看

通过用与该字符距离等于其频率的字母替换字符来修改字符串是一个有趣的问题,它涉及以独特的方式操作字符串。任务是将给定的字符串作为输入,并将字符串中的每个字符替换为与该字符在字符串中频率相等的字母。例如,如果字符'a'在字符串中出现三次,它将被替换为英语字母表中距离'a'三个位置的字母。这个问题提出了一个有趣……阅读更多

通过反复交换一个字符串的字符与另一个字符串的字符来求解最长公共子序列 (LCS)

Aishwarya Mani Tripathi
更新于 2023年9月8日 12:08:51

105 次查看

最长公共子序列 (LCS) 是计算机科学中的一个经典问题,它涉及找到存在于两个给定字符串中的最长子序列。在本教程中,我们将探讨解决此问题的一种独特方法,该方法涉及反复交换两个字符串之间的字符,直到找到 LCS。这种方法需要一些创造力,并且不常用,但在某些情况下可能很有用。我们将使用 C++ 编程语言来实现此解决方案,并将提供一个逐步指南,说明如何操作。因此,让我们开始吧……阅读更多

通过二进制字符串的循环旋转检查是否可以通过最多 M 个 0 来分隔任何一对连续的 1

Aishwarya Mani Tripathi
更新于 2023年9月8日 12:13:11

53 次查看

通过二进制字符串的循环旋转检查是否可以通过最多 M 个 0 来分隔任何一对连续的 1,是计算机编程和二进制操作中的一个常见问题。任务是确定给定的二进制字符串是否可以以循环方式旋转,以便字符串中任何一对连续的 1 可以最多由 M 个 0 分隔。此问题出现在各种应用中,例如图像处理、数据压缩和信息检索。在本教程中,我们将深入探讨这个问题的复杂性,并提供一个解决方案……阅读更多

检查二进制字符串是否包含 A 对 0 和 B 个独立的 0

Aishwarya Mani Tripathi
更新于 2023年9月8日 12:28:21

92 次查看

检查二进制字符串是否包含 A 对 0 和 B 个独立的 0,是在计算机科学中,特别是在算法和数据结构领域中遇到的一个常见问题。问题陈述非常简单,并在密码学、网络安全和机器学习等各个领域发挥着重要作用。在本教程中,我们将讨论使用 C++ 解决此问题的方法。我们将首先概述该方法,从定义带有示例的问题陈述开始,然后我们将深入探讨实现细节。所以让我们开始吧!……阅读更多

在等边三角形中相遇所需的时间

Vanshika Sood
更新于 2023年9月8日 11:42:35

86 次查看

等边三角形是三条边长度相等三角形。由于三条边相等,与等边相对的三个角的大小也相等。因此,它也被称为等角三角形,每个角的大小均为 60 度。等边三角形的重心是其三条中线相交的点。在等边三角形中,三条边的长度相等,三个角的度数相等,因此三条中线将在同一点相交,该点就是重心。问题陈述 给定长度……阅读更多

计算半球体积和表面积的程序

Vanshika Sood
更新于 2023年9月8日 11:34:47

260 次查看

球体是一种三维几何形状,像球一样完全圆形,而半球是球体的一半。从本质上讲,如果将球体切成两半,它将分成两个半球。半球的特点是其弯曲的表面,该表面从球体的核心向外辐射。名称“半球”源自希腊语“hemi”(一半)和“sphaira”(球体)。半球用于描述和模拟许多学科中的各种事件,包括地理学、天文学、数学和物理学。半球的体积 半球的体积等于……阅读更多

阶乘以 n 个零结尾的数字

Vanshika Sood
更新于 2023年9月8日 11:46:46

271 次查看

一个数字的阶乘是所有正整数直到该数字的乘积。例如,5 的阶乘表示为 5!,等于所有正整数直到 5 的乘积:5!= 5 x 4 x 3 x 2 x 1 = 120 数字十进制表示中末尾的零的数量称为阶乘中的“尾随零”。例如,5 的阶乘是 120,它有一个尾随零,而另一方面,10 的阶乘……阅读更多

莱布尼茨调和三角形

Vanshika Sood
更新于 2023年9月8日 11:19:04

149 次查看

莱布尼茨调和三角形,也称为莱布尼茨级数或莱布尼茨公式,是由德国数学家和哲学家戈特弗里德·威廉·莱布尼茨在 17 世纪后期发现的一种三角形数字排列。莱布尼茨调和三角形是分数的三角形排列。我们从顶部的数字开始,最外层的项是表示该特定行号的自然数的倒数。一般来说,莱布尼茨调和三角形中的一个项可以通过以下等式确定,其中 r 是行号,c 是列号,条件是 c

给定分数中数字的首次出现

Vanshika Sood
更新于 2023年9月8日 11:11:02

96 次查看

分数的小数展开式是该分数值的十进制表示。在下面的文章中,我们将讨论两种方法来查找分数 a/b 中 c 的第一次出现。问题陈述 给定三个整数 a、b、c,找到小数点后分数 a/b 中 c 的第一次出现位置。如果不存在,则打印 -1。示例 输入 a = 5,b = 6,c = 3 输出 2 解释 $$\mathrm{\frac{a}{b}=\frac{5}{6}=0.83333}$$ 所以 c=3 出现在小数点后的第 2 位。因此输出为 2。输入 a = -10,b = ... 阅读更多

广告